1# SPDX-License-Identifier: (GPL-2.0-only OR BSD-2-Clause)2%YAML 1.23---4$id: http://devicetree.org/schemas/net/can/st,stm32-bxcan.yaml#5$schema: http://devicetree.org/meta-schemas/core.yaml#6 7title: STMicroelectronics bxCAN controller8 9description: STMicroelectronics BxCAN controller for CAN bus10 11maintainers:12 - Dario Binacchi <dario.binacchi@amarulasolutions.com>13 14allOf:15 - $ref: can-controller.yaml#16 17properties:18 compatible:19 enum:20 - st,stm32f4-bxcan21 22 st,can-primary:23 description:24 Primary mode of the bxCAN peripheral is only relevant if the chip has25 two CAN peripherals in dual CAN configuration. In that case they share26 some of the required logic.27 Not to be used if the peripheral is in single CAN configuration.28 To avoid misunderstandings, it should be noted that ST documentation29 uses the terms master instead of primary.30 type: boolean31 32 st,can-secondary:33 description:34 Secondary mode of the bxCAN peripheral is only relevant if the chip35 has two CAN peripherals in dual CAN configuration. In that case they36 share some of the required logic.37 Not to be used if the peripheral is in single CAN configuration.38 To avoid misunderstandings, it should be noted that ST documentation39 uses the terms slave instead of secondary.40 type: boolean41 42 reg:43 maxItems: 144 45 interrupts:46 items:47 - description: transmit interrupt48 - description: FIFO 0 receive interrupt49 - description: FIFO 1 receive interrupt50 - description: status change error interrupt51 52 interrupt-names:53 items:54 - const: tx55 - const: rx056 - const: rx157 - const: sce58 59 resets:60 maxItems: 161 62 clocks:63 maxItems: 164 65 st,gcan:66 $ref: /schemas/types.yaml#/definitions/phandle-array67 description:68 The phandle to the gcan node which allows to access the 512-bytes69 SRAM memory shared by the two bxCAN cells (CAN1 primary and CAN270 secondary) in dual CAN peripheral configuration.71 72required:73 - compatible74 - reg75 - interrupts76 - resets77 - clocks78 - st,gcan79 80additionalProperties: false81 82examples:83 - |84 #include <dt-bindings/clock/stm32fx-clock.h>85 #include <dt-bindings/mfd/stm32f4-rcc.h>86 87 can1: can@40006400 {88 compatible = "st,stm32f4-bxcan";89 reg = <0x40006400 0x200>;90 interrupts = <19>, <20>, <21>, <22>;91 interrupt-names = "tx", "rx0", "rx1", "sce";92 resets = <&rcc STM32F4_APB1_RESET(CAN1)>;93 clocks = <&rcc 0 STM32F4_APB1_CLOCK(CAN1)>;94 st,can-primary;95 st,gcan = <&gcan>;96 };97
